G. K. Chesterton's The Everlasting Man (1925) is a sweeping Christian apologetic and a provocative work of intellectual history. Divided into two broad movements—humanity's emergence and Christ's intervention in history—it challenges materialist accounts of religious development, insisting that human beings cannot be adequately explained as merely advanced animals.
